Overview: Our client has an opportunity for a principle FPGA/DSP Engineer in our Clarksburg, MD facility. As a core member of the FPGA team, you will be responsible for carrying out design, simulation and implementation RTL modules for MODEM signal processing algorithms, MHAL(Modem Abstract Layer) and various device interfaces. You will also be participating in system-level design, requirement allocations, design reviews, technical briefings, technology demonstrations. Additionally, you will be working closely with software/hardware engineers to perform integration, testing and debugging to ensure the functionality and performance. Job Duties: (1) Participate in system-level design, requirements (2) Design and implement FPGA-based signal processing algorithm, various HW interfaces (3) Perform product integration, test and debugging (4) Technical briefings, technology demonstrations. Job Qualifications: (1) Candidate must be a U.S. Citizen and able to meet eligibility requirements for access to classified information. A currently active U.S. security clearance is a plus. (2) MSEE with 5+ years or BS with 8+ years experience in FPGA firmware development (3) Proficient in Verilog and VHDL RTL programming, synthesis and timing analysis (4) Solid understanding of communication theory and system level design (5) Knowledge of MATLAB simulation, C/C++ programming and MODEM/Channel Coding algorithm design are highly desirable (6) Hands-on experience in debugging real-time FPGA firmware (7) Good Technical Writing/Verbal Communication is a plus
